Aegeus is Hiring a Construction Materials Testing Technician Near Richland, WA

Position Overview

Aegeus Inspection Solutions has an opening for a Construction Materials Testing Technician (Civil Technician II) in our Richland, WA Office. AIS is a leader in Construction Materials Testing and Inspection with a focus on Nuclear Level Quality.

The main duties include:

  • Ensure that all testing equipment used is functioning properly, maintained as required by company and/or manufacturer's policy, and that all calibrated equipment is within its calibration cycle
  • Ensure that project testing requirements are met and compliant with project specifications, requirements, and company policies or procedures

Education and Work Experience

  • High School Diploma or equivalent required.
  • 3-5 years of relevant testing or inspections experience
  • Technical Background in Civil Materials and Construction techniques preferred
  • Employees must be legally authorized to work in the United States. Verification of employment eligibility will be required at the time of hire. Visa sponsorship is not available for this position.

Certificates and Licenses Required

  • Preference to one or more of the following certifications:
    • ICC
    • ACI
    • Nuclear Gauge/Nuclear Density
    • WABO
    • WAQTC
    • ODOT
  • Must meet minimum company requirements to operate a company vehicle and be eligible for coverage under Company insurance program.
